E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
多进程
多进程
脚本、系统初始化脚本、综合应用脚本
1案例1:系统初始化编写一个脚本可以匹配不同系统的服务器(包含7版本与8版本的系统)实现以下需求:1,所有服务器永久关闭防火墙服务和SELinux2,关闭7版本系统的命令历史记录,修改8版本的命令历史记录最多保存2000条并加上时间戳3,关闭8版本系统的交换分区4,定义root远程登录系统后的ssh保持时间为300秒5,设置时间同步,ntp服务器地址是192.168.88.240#!/bin/ba
Mick方
·
2024-01-27 06:28
服务器
运维
linux
day4 IO
多进程
创建出三个进程完成两个文件之间拷贝工作,子进程1拷贝前一半内容,子进程2拷贝后一半内容,父进程回收子进程的资源1#include23intmain(intargc,constchar*argv[])4{5//判断传入的文件个数6if(argc!=3)7{8printf("inputfileerror\n");9printf("usage:./a.outsrcfiledstfile\n");10re
kdhbdsj8494
·
2024-01-27 03:17
linux
php实现
多进程
的几种方式
目录一:使用pcntl扩展库二:使用Swoole扩展三:使用
多进程
模式PHP-FPM在PHP中实现
多进程
主要有以下几种方式:一:使用pcntl扩展库pcntl扩展库提供了多线程相关的函数,如pcntl_fork
攻城狮的梦
·
2024-01-27 00:17
php开发
php
开发语言
使用os pipe管道使python fork
多进程
之间通信
管道(pipe)管道可用于具有亲缘关系进程间的通信,有名管道克服了管道没有名字的限制,因此,除具有管道所具有的功能外,它还允许无亲缘关系进程间的通信;实现机制:管道是由内核管理的一个缓冲区,相当于我们放入内存中的一个纸条。管道的一端连接一个进程的输出。这个进程会向管道中放入信息。管道的另一端连接一个进程的输入,这个进程取出被放入管道的信息。一个缓冲区不需要很大,它被设计成为环形的数据结构,以便管道
皮儿吃屁
·
2024-01-26 20:00
总结线程池
1.创建线程池的原因使用了
多进程
确实能够进行并发编程,但是频繁创建销毁进程,成本比较高。因此我们引入了线程(轻量级进程)。复用资源的方式,来提高了创建销毁效率。
头发掉光光√
·
2024-01-26 14:38
java-ee
异步爬虫详解
异步爬虫目的:实现高性能数据爬取操作原则:线程池处理的是较为阻塞且耗时的操作异步爬虫的方式多线程、
多进程
(不建议)好处:可以为相关阻塞的操作单独开启线程或进程,阻塞操作就可以异步执行。
二重定积分
·
2024-01-26 08:18
爬虫
编程语言
多线程、异步爬虫
一、多线程爬虫关于线程、进程、协程、多线程、
多进程
、线程池、进程池介绍:具体在另一篇博文实例:爬取福布斯富豪榜,并保存到csv文件。这里因涉及隐私问题不在代码中展示怕爬取网站,可以参考基本框架方法。
YYHhao.
·
2024-01-26 08:17
python爬虫
爬虫
python
开发语言
异步爬虫(高效爬虫)
单线程+异步协程1、绑定回调2、多任务协成如果有多个URL等待我们爬取,我们通常是一次只能爬取一个,爬取效率低,异步爬虫可以提高爬取效率,可以一次多多个URL同时同时发起请求异步爬虫方式:一、多线程、
多进程
En^_^Joy
·
2024-01-26 08:17
爬虫
爬虫
python
网络编程基础 一个简单的网络通讯模型进阶(封装socket客户端/服务端,
多进程
的服务端,实现文件传输功能)
一.关于先前基础请参见上一篇文章:http://t.csdnimg.cn/T6sxr二.封装socket客户端#include#include#include#include#include#include#include#include#includeusingnamespacestd;intmain(intargs,char*argv[]){if(args!=3){couth_addr,siz
sevenysq
·
2024-01-26 08:22
网络
tcp/ip
网络协议
centos
c++
linux
c语言
Python中的多线程和
多进程
编程
Python中的多线程和
多进程
编程是实现并发和并行计算的重要手段。下面分别介绍这两种编程方式。多线程编程Python中的多线程编程可以使用内置的threading模块来实现。
api77
·
2024-01-25 22:27
api
电商api
java
开发语言
观察者模式
大数据
python
开发利器——C语言必备实用第三方库
今天,码哥给大家带来一款基础库,这套库不仅仅提供了常用的数据结构、算法,如红黑树、斐波那契堆、队列、KMP算法、RSA算法、各类哈希算法、数据恢复算法等等,还提供了
多进程
框架、多线程框架、跨平台高性能事件等实用内容
码哥比特
·
2024-01-25 18:33
c语言
开发语言
经验分享
程序人生
学习
linux
单片机
30天精通Nodejs--第二十四天:
多进程
管理
目录引言原生进程管理APIprocess对象:worker_threads模块:cluster模块:child_process模块进程间通信(IPC)
多进程
策略与模式第三方进程管理工具结论引言Node.js
bdawn
·
2024-01-25 15:12
30天精通Nodejs
express
nodejs
后端
js
多进程
process
多线程
5.Python爬虫前的准备工作
知识准备1)Python语言Python爬虫作为Python编程的进阶知识,要求具备较好的Python编程基础了解Python语言的
多进程
与多线程,并熟悉正则表达式语法,也有助于编写爬虫程序2)Web前端了解
光头小白
·
2024-01-25 12:10
#
爬虫
爬虫
python
Node.js
多进程
模型中如何实现共享内存(转载)
本篇文章和大家探讨一下Node.js利用多个核心的方法--worker_threads模块提供的多线程模型,介绍一下Node.js
多进程
模型中实现共享内存的方法。
浅浅而谈
·
2024-01-25 07:56
Socket学习 - php+Socket
多进程
处理速学:防止子进程无限增加
上节课我们讲到如何使用
多进程
方式来同时处理不同的客户端请求,但是问题也来了:子进程会不断新增。我们该怎么控制这些子进程呢?
学习笔记666
·
2024-01-25 05:00
PHP
PHP+SOCKET 服务端
多进程
处理多客户端请求 demo
服务端$socket=socket_create(AF_INET,SOCK_STREAM,SOL_TCP);socket_bind($socket,0,95012)ordie('serverbindfail:'.socket_strerror(socket_last_error()));socket_listen($socket,5);$child=0;//初始化子进程数while(true){$
脚本语言_菜鸟
·
2024-01-25 05:29
php
开发语言
python进程池Pool的apply与apply_async到底怎么用?
背景最近在解决问题的时候遇到了上下文冲突的问题,不得不用
多进程
来解决这个问题。这个问题是StackOverflow没有完整答案的问题,下一篇博客进行介绍。
鱼香土豆丝
·
2024-01-25 03:42
python 进程
page}'forpageinrange(1,50+1)]defcraw(url):r=requests.get(url)print(url,len(r.text))craw(urls[0])2定义单进程和
多进程
又又土
·
2024-01-25 01:10
python多线程多任务
python
开发语言
Python爬虫之协程
相比于多线程或
多进程
,创建和切换协程的开销更小。高效利用资源:由于协程可以在同一个线程中并发执行,因此不会涉及多个线程或进程之间的上下文切换,从而减少了额外的开销。这使得协程能够高效地利用计算资源。
Az_plus
·
2024-01-24 23:07
Study
python
爬虫
开发语言
exec函数簇和守护进程
目录一、exec函数族二、守护进程三、GDB调试
多进程
程序一、exec函数族exec函数使得进程当前内容被指定的程序替换。示例:运行结果:代码就相当于执行命令:ls-a-l.
ssz__
·
2024-01-24 22:21
Linux学习笔记
学习
笔记
linux
ubuntu
使用共享内存Linux进程间通信(含源码)
代码简述:实现
多进程
读写,
多进程
读写即一个进程写共享内存,一个或多个进程读共享内存。下面的例子实现的是一个进程写共享内存,一个进
vzhb
·
2024-01-24 13:10
linux
运维
服务器
内存泄漏
Linux进程间通信(一):匿名管道的原理和使用
三、匿名管道的原理三、匿名管道的创建四、匿名管道实现数据传输五、匿名管道实现进程控制六、匿名管道特点总结一、前言(在阅读本文前,需要具备Linux基础IO的基本知识) 在某些特定情况下,
多进程
需要协同处理任务
罅隙`
·
2024-01-24 13:37
【Linux应该这样学】
linux
C++
linux进程切换、
多进程
编程、进程间通信详解
目录0.写在前面1.这里用跟踪helloworld程序来对计算机系统的学习1.进程相关概念介绍1.查看电脑上运行的进程:ps2.什么是进程3.进程切换进程切换终极总结4.进程管理3.进程创建1.函数fork()fork()函数特性实例验证fork()特性4.进程/线程同步的方式和机制、进程间通信进程间通信主要包括管道,系统IPC(包括消息队列,信号量,共享存储),SOCKET.进程间同步:二、进程
Wmll1234567
·
2024-01-24 13:01
linux_c
c
进程
进程切换
macOS跨进程通信: Unix Domain Socket 创建实例
TcpSocket能够跨电脑进行通信,即使是在同一个电脑下的
多进程
间通信,也会通过网卡进行数据传输,如果本地网卡的环回网络被禁用,则会导致通信失败。UnixDo
jimboRen
·
2024-01-24 07:19
macos
unix
服务器
socket
macOS跨进程通信: TCP Socket 创建实例
TcpSocket能够跨电脑进行通信,即使是在同一个电脑下的
多进程
间通信,也会通过网卡进行数据传输,如果本地网卡的环回网络被禁用,则会导致通信失败。UnixDomainSoc
jimboRen
·
2024-01-24 07:09
macos
tcp/ip
网络协议
PyQt6 ------ 如何在 QLineEditor 组件中按顺序显示提示信息
这个函数用来让程序的主进程进入到休眠等待环节,在这中间最终的要的是,它实际上是在消耗计算机的计算资源,在不使用
多进程
或者多线程的情况下,程序类似于被中断执行。
勤奋的大熊猫
·
2024-01-24 04:07
PyQt5
python
PyQt6
Python
多进程
协程爬虫例子(multiprocessing gevent)
importgeventfromgeventimportmonkeymonkey.patch_all()importrequestsfrommultiprocessingimportProcess,Queuefromgevent.poolimportPoolimportdatetimedefproduce_url(q):foriinrange(20):list=[]foriinrange(100)
大鳄鱼小鳄鱼
·
2024-01-23 20:50
APUE学习之多线程编程
目录一、多线程编程基本概念二、多线程编程流程图三、多线程编程详解1、创建线程2、互斥锁3、死锁四、多线程改写服务器程序1、
多进程
服务端代码2、客户端进行温度上报代码3、运行结果一、多线程编程基本概念多线程编程是一种并发编程模型
努力学代码的小信
·
2024-01-23 19:47
APUE
学习
网络
linux
APUE学习之
多进程
编程
Linux有3种实现并发服务器的方式:
多进程
努力学代码的小信
·
2024-01-23 19:46
APUE
学习
linux
网络
APUE学习之进程资源限制
目录一、进程资源限制二、getrlimit()和setrlimit函数1、参数说明2、代码演示3、注意事项如果对
多进程
编程不熟悉的同学,推荐先看看《APUE学习之
多进程
编程》这篇文章。
努力学代码的小信
·
2024-01-23 19:44
APUE
学习
unix
linux
使用
多进程
库计算科学数据时出现内存错误
由于每个处理过程需要很长时间才能完成,而您拥有多核处理器,所以您尝试使用
多进程
库中的Pool方法来提高计算效率。
q56731523
·
2024-01-23 12:10
数据库
python
开发语言
后端
c语言
B站
Python多线程与
多进程
Python多线程与
多进程
目录多线程,
多进程
介绍计算密集型I/O密集型多线程,
多进程
介绍本篇仅展示代码,详细多线程教学移步(python爬虫之多线程)多线程以及线程池:fromconcurrent.futuresimportThreadPoolExecutordefwork
Az_plus
·
2024-01-23 11:10
Study
python
java
数据库
Python中的多线程和
多进程
的应用场景和优缺点。
但是使用
多进程
可以充分利用CPU的多核特性,进程间通信相对比较麻烦,
黑帽白客
·
2024-01-23 04:42
java
开发语言
go和swoole性能比较
语言,动态脚本语言,开发效率最佳,更适合应用软件的开发IO模型go语言使用单线程eventloop处理IO事件,多线程实现协程调度,执行用户层代码swoole使用多线程eventloop处理IO事件,
多进程
执行用户层
ifanatic
·
2024-01-23 04:57
Go
golang
swoole
开发语言
Python爬虫--5
1、异步爬虫异步爬虫的方式:(1)多线程,
多进程
(不建议使用)好处:可以为相关阻塞的操作单独开启线程或者进程,阻塞操作就可以异步执行。弊端:无法无限制的开启多线程或者
多进程
。
搬砖人NO17
·
2024-01-23 01:42
python共同学习
爬虫
java
服务器
引-JS 运行机制最全面的一次梳理
因此准备梳理这块知识点,结合已有的认知,基于网上的大量参考资料,从浏览器
多进程
到JS单线程,将JS引擎的运行机制系统的梳理一遍。
DoEmpty
·
2024-01-22 08:34
第10章-第1节-Java中的多线程
要解决上述问题,咱们得使⽤
多进程
或者多线程来解决。2)、并发与并行:并发:指两个或多个事件在同⼀个时间段内发⽣。并⾏:指两个或多个事件在同⼀时刻发⽣(同时发⽣)。
Zwarwolf
·
2024-01-22 07:01
java
多进程
读取图片
多进程
读取图片,查看图片的尺寸h,w是否为(1080,1920)#coding:utf-8importcv2fromtqdmimporttqdmfrommultiprocessingimportPooldefget_all_path
huahuahuahhhh
·
2024-01-21 21:34
python
开发语言
pandas
多进程
并发 与python加速
1.背景在大规模数据之间完成一些操作,往往会浪费大量的时间,为了充分利用软硬件资源,演化出了2种主流的优化方式,即“向量化”和“并行化”。2.swifterswifter是一款用于给使用在pandasDataFrame或者Series上的function进行加速的包,它综合使用了“向量化”和“并行化”方式。安装:pipinstall-Upandas#upgradepandaspipinstalls
MusicDancing
·
2024-01-21 16:24
pandas
pandas
学习python仅此一篇就够了(
多进程
编程)
多线程并行执行概念进程,线程进程:就是一个程序,运行在系统之上,那么便称之为这个程序为一个运行进程,并分配进程ID方便系统管理。线程:线程是归属于进程的,一个进程可以开启多个线程,执行不同的工作,是进程的实际工作最小单位。进程就好比一家公司,是操作系统对程序进行管理的单位。线程就好比公司的员工,进程可以有多个线程,是进程的实际工作者。注意:进程之间内存是隔离的,即不同的进程拥有各自的内存空间。这就
元气满满的热码式
·
2024-01-21 15:55
python
学习
服务器
python
【Linux、C】服务程序的调度
这一节中用到的技术点有:信号、
多进程
、exec函数exec函数族exec的本质exec是用参数中指定的程序替换了当前进程的正文段、数据段、堆和栈。
e_Gravity
·
2024-01-21 10:33
C++气象数据中心
linux
运维
服务器
django admin后台中进行多个手机号解密消耗时间对比
需求:1手机号在数据库中是使用rsa方式加密存储,后台查看中需要转换为明文,因为需要解密多个手机号,所以在后台查看中消耗时间3秒,希望通过多线程,
多进程
,异步方式来缩短时间相关注意点:Django遵循单请求模型
LuiChun
·
2024-01-21 06:25
django
数据库
sqlite
CPU密集型和IO密集型对 CPU内核之间的关系
概览CPU密集型与I/O密集型是在计算机上执行任务的两种策略,在并发执行任务场景下,我们需要选择使用多线程或
多进程
;如果是I/O密集型任务,使用多线程,线程越多越好;如果是CPU密集型任务,使用
多进程
,
Homeless Knight
·
2024-01-21 03:37
java
Shell 的简单实现
ubuntu14.04.6desktopi386GCCgccversion4.8.4(Ubuntu4.8.4-2ubuntu1~14.04.4)功能解析并执行用户提交的命令行提供ls、mkdir、rmdir、pwd、ps等内部命令(
多进程
并使用
三尺青锋丶
·
2024-01-21 02:33
死锁的必要条件
死锁(Deadlock)是多线程或
多进程
环境中,两个或多个运行单元因争夺资源而造成的一种僵局。当发生死锁时,涉及的运行单元都无法继续执行下去。
云梦君
·
2024-01-21 02:09
java
Node之创建
多进程
应用程序
、近些年来,服务器一般都开始使用多核CPU或者多CPU,许多服务器应用程序都开始依靠多线程或
多进程
机制来处理这些请求,以便可以更
27亿光年中的小小尘埃
·
2024-01-21 02:10
Nginx
Nginx好像首次安装nginx它的ip默认为操作系统ip
多进程
工作,主进程master浏览器发送请求,linux操作系统转发给nginx,(如何转发,因为nginx在linux注册了端口号)nginx
若水uy
·
2024-01-20 20:40
nginx
服务器
前端
一文讲透Linux应用编程—进程原理
进程ID
多进程
调度原理fork创建子进程为什么要创建子进程?fork的内部原理父子进程对文件的操作进程的诞生和消亡进程的诞生进程的消亡僵尸进程孤儿进程waitpid介绍waitpid和wait的区别?
Trump. yang
·
2024-01-20 18:41
Linux
笔记
linux
运维
服务器
python爬虫知识点:5种线程锁
python更多源码/资料/解答/教程等点击此处跳转文末名片免费获取线程安全线程安全是多线程或
多进程
编程中的一个概念,在拥有共享数据的多条线程并行执行的程序中,线程安全的代码会通过同步机制保证各个线程都可以正常且正确的执行
魔王不会哭
·
2024-01-20 16:22
python
python
爬虫
开发语言
pycharm
学习
5-12 webpack 性能优化(3)
7.
多进程
打包webpack本身是单线程打包,将其扩展为
多进程
模式,可以分利用多核的优势。
love丁酥酥
·
2024-01-20 06:37
上一页
1
2
3
4
5
6
7
8
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他